Flowery Field to Fleet by train

A train trip from Flowery Field to Fleet takes about 4hrs 52 mins on average, covering roughly 159 miles (256 kilometres). With around 22 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£39.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

What are my cheap ticket options for Flowery Field to Fleet journeys?

From booking in Advance, to our FairSplits, here are our tips for you to find the best price

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Flowery Field to Fleet start from as little as £39.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Flowery Field to Fleet start from £89.30 one way, or £127.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Flowery Field to Fleet are available for £141.60 one way, or £283.00 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Flowery Field

When visiting Flowery Field, it’s important to note that the station operates without a ticket office or ticket machines; therefore, travelers should purchase and print tickets in advance or download them onto a smartphone for easy access. It is designed with an induction loop to assist those with hearing impairments, ensuring inclusivity for all travelers.

Though lacking in extensive facilities like wa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, or shops, the station does offer a seating area and CCTV for added security. Those requiring assistance can rely on the station's helpline or use the Passenger Assist service when traveling.

For those concerned about accessibility, Flowery Field is categorized as a Category C station, offering no step-free access. Notably, there are stepped ramps and no tactile pavings. However, a ramp for train access is available, and seating areas are provided for comfort while awaiting trains.

Transport Links and Travel Options

Flowery Field’s location makes it an excellent gateway to explore Greater Manchester and beyond. If disruptions occur, a rail replacement service can be accessed at Bennett St, located above the station. Bus services also operate from both sides of Bennett Street, offering connections to Hyde or Oldham with ease. For updated bus schedules, travelers can contact Busline at 0871 200 2233. Although the station doesn't directly support bike hire, the Cab4You taxi service provides another convenient travel option.

Facilities and Amenities at Fleet Train Station

Fleet Train Station is designed to make your travel experience as smooth as possible with a variety of facilities that cater to different requirements. The ticket office is open from early in the morning to late in the evening, ensuring you can grab a ticket whenever you need one. Ticket machines are accessible and equipped to handle Disabled Persons Railcard discounts — a boon for travelers with special requirements. If you've bought your ticket online, collecting it is a breeze via the self-service machines.

However, don't expect to find luggage storage or a 1st Class Lounge at this station. Instead, you can enjoy other amenities such as refreshment facilities and ATM access. For additional support, there are help points and customer service options available, ensuring you won’t feel lost or stranded. Plus, you can stay connected with the availability of public Wi-Fi and payphones.

Accessibility and Inclusivity at Fleet Station

Fleet Station proudly supports accessible travel for everyone. The station offers step-free access throughout, ensuring that all platforms can be easily navigated by those with mobility challenges. There are acc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and three accessible parking spaces, though staff help is not available on-site. It's important for passengers needing extra assistance to communicate with onboard train guards or utilize the Assisted Boarding Points service.
